Feb 16, 2012

Business Dinner near to Carrolton

I need a suggestion on a place to eat 10 minutes away from 2050 Chenault Drive, Carrollton, TX 75006. In the past, we have had these dinners at Central 214, Texas de Brazil and the Grand Luxe and would like a new suggestion. Price similar to these places and we need space for around 10 - 15 people.

